I drove for 20 minutes to a Best Buy the other day just to be told that my phone (Z Flip 3) was not on their trade in list, even though I said I did the same deal just a week ago at a different store. I argued for 20 minutes and didn't get anywhere, so the next day I went to a different store and got the deal in less than 10 minutes.
Not all Best Buy employees are trained the same, so don't be discouraged if one store says no, and just go to a different one.
Then, they may believe you but have trouble figuring out their system. When they pull up the model for the trade in, they have to go past the initial screen. When they do, the promo should show up. Then it's going to ask them for the promo code. That code is literally SAMSUNG. It's nowhere to be found otherwise.
I've traded in 3 phones under this promo because of the high values they're offering. Each experience varied.
1) First store did it without issue once I balked at the low trade in and mentioned the promo. He knew everything.
2) Second store couldn't figure out where the promo was and is responsible for the info I provided above.
3) Third guy refused, said they don't do trade ins and when shown the promo called his manager. Manager said Best Buy would have to be stupid to do this and refused. Lol. This was the same store as the first time, just different employees. Went to another store and they did it just fine.
Point is, the experience will vary widely depending upon the knowledge level of the employee. Just be polite and patient and stick to your guns. Most of them just aren't aware of the promotion or familiar with how to do it. One manager was so happy when I told her I thought I knew the promo code that she fist bumped me and thanked me profusely twice. Only one guy was a complete @$$.

This current Samsung TIV promo towards unlocked purchase at BB flyer page was introduced at BB at about the same time as S22 series/S21FE launches (and probably derived at Samsung before those launches). . .so they didn't consider to add them to the ad flyer. Similar to on Samsung website, there normally isn't an option to trade in a phone that launched after the phone or tablet you are trying to buy, even if the new phone is a higher priced one than trade.
So in this instance, you can oddly trade in a phone on the purchase list (i.e. the Z Flip 3) which is also on the trade in list at $800, because it launched what 9 months ago. . .but S22 series is nowhere on the trade in list because of more recent launch
The previous similar Samsung TIV promo @ BB flyer originated what 6 months or so ago, and didn't include the S21U. . .but if you went into BB store, you got the highest TIV, if the rep spent the time to find the phone on Trade portal and enter promo code.
Same should happen here, at least for S22U. should be $800, though do you want to do that? The trickier ones are where the S22 base and S21FE land? Have to go into store to find out, as there is no written evidence of it. My guess would be $600 and $450 lol. . .Bottom line, some phones not on the list will qualify, but you need to go in and find out, and if they say it's the same value as the standalone TIV, that is not right. . .
